SPIKE LEE BEHIND 'ROCK 'N' ROLL' FILM: Filmmaker exec producing project about a failing rock star.

(June 6, 2008)
Email to a friend | Print Friendly

     *Spike Lee is the executive producer of a new indie film about a rocker who goes into seclusion after his sophomore album tanks.

      "The Perfect Age of Rock 'n' Roll" stars Kevin Zegers as the musician who retreats to his home in Long Island after sales of his second album aren't quite as high as expected.

      Jason Ritter has joined the film, which includes appearances by rocker Billy Morrison and blues legends Pinetop Perkins, Hubert Sumlin and Sugar Blue, reports Variety.

       Peter Fonda, Taryn Manning, Lauren Holly, Aimee Teegarden and James Ransone round out the cast.
